Toner

There is provided a toner including toner base particles and an external additive in which the external additive is prevented from being buried in the base particles. The toner can maintain a high transfer efficiency over an extended period of use. The toner includes: (1) toner base particles containing a cycloolefin copolymer and a polyethylene; or (2) toner base particles whose surfaces contain a resin having an elastic deformation rate of 70% or more and a melting temperature of 125.0° C. or less.

TONER HAVING TONER PARTICLES INCLUDING A COLORANT AND PARTICLES NOT INCLUDING A COLORANT

A toner includes first toner particles and second toner particles. Each of the first toner particles includes a plate-like colorant particle covered with binder resin particles, and a volume average size of the plate-like colorant particle is equal to or greater than 6 μm. Each of the second toner particles includes at least one of a binder resin and a releasing agent and not including a colorant, an aspect ratio of the second toner particles is equal to or smaller than 3, and a content ratio of the releasing agents with respect to the second toner particles is equal to or greater than 4 wt % and equal to or smaller than 24 wt %. A content ratio of the second toner particles with respect to the first toner particles is greater than 1 wt % and equal to or smaller than 75 wt %.
